Professional Creative Monitors

Creative monitors focus on color accuracy and wide viewing angles, often supporting AdobeRGB and DCI-P3 color spaces. They feature high resolution and calibrated displays to ensure true-to-life visuals, essential for photographers, designers, and video editors.

Standard Office Monitors

Office monitors typically prioritize affordability and basic visual clarity. They usually have lower resolutions (Full HD or 4K), moderate brightness, and standard color accuracy, suitable for everyday tasks but not for detailed visual work.
